I agree. It's way more fun than say Gang of Pickpockets, which is just extra clicking, and Cathedral which is too one dimensional and centralizing.
You just have to know how to play around Wall by buying fewer, higher-value cards that are worth having in your deck in the long run, as every extra card is basically a curse.
